    I suggest a larger size for the first time. My second attempt I used 7"x14" paper from legal size sheet and it was so much easier to fold. My first attempt was with 14cm x 28cm as noted in the video description. Also remember to repress existing folds often. I find this strengthens the "memory" of the paper making it easier to fold back easily into place. Not sure what kind of tape was used but so far in my first 2 attempts joining the ends has affected the folds and the ball doesn't shape evenly. Otherwise, this is a very cool folding.

    I don't know why so many people are complaining about this. It's certainly not the easiest model around, and the explanations are not the most detailed. Although, I managed to complete after 5-6 hours, most of the time procrastinating. What I can say as advice, if you are looking for, is: Be very precise with the creases (mark them very strongly with your nails); pay attention to the top-right scheme; in each step ask yourself how many times he folded, how the sheet looks and if it looks like your attempt. The final result is worth the time spent. :)

    @darkangelsammi9021 7 лет назад +5

    If you actually read what he says, he doesn't do the DIAGONAL creases....
    However, if you put the diagonals...you will save yourself time and it will become a lot easier..
    1. Do creases
    2. Do diagonals
    3. Follow this tutorial the same way, and everything becomes 50% easier with very little ripping. :) try it
